Optimize Your Google Business Profile for Maximum Impact

Start by claiming and verifying your Google Business Profile if you haven’t already. Ensure all contact information, address, and operating hours are accurate and consistent across online platforms. Use a local phone number and local keywords naturally within your business description. This consistency signals trustworthiness to Google, boosting your chances to appear higher in the map pack.

How do I maintain my local rankings and map pack visibility over time?

Staying at the top of local search results requires more than just initial optimization. To keep your map presence strong, I rely on a combination of powerful tools and consistent practices. My favorite is BrightLocal, because it offers detailed tracking of local search rankings, reviews, and visibility metrics specific to Google Maps, allowing me to monitor fluctuations and act swiftly. It also provides custom reporting, which helps me understand what strategies are working and where adjustments are needed.

Another indispensable resource is Google My Business Insights. It offers real-time data on how customers find and interact with your listing—such as calls, directions, and website visits. I regularly analyze these metrics to refine my local SEO tactics and ensure my listing remains competitive in search results.

To streamline ongoing maintenance, I use SEMrush Local SEO Toolkit. It assists in tracking keyword rankings, backlink profiles, and competitor analysis. With automated alerts, I get notified of sudden drops in your MAP pack rankings or review scores, enabling quick responses to maintain visibility.
